The Vision Family Group would like to announce the appointment of Mr Ian Lichfield as Financial Manager following the parting company of Mr Richard Woolley. Ian and his new team have been in full financial control since 10 May and has brought in strong fiscal measures and budgets to ensure a more managed approach. The team are supported on a consultancy basis by Kevin Fagan Chartered Accountant - Principal of The FD Centre South West. Ian Lichfield, formerly a Finance Manager of Fitmay Fashions Ltd., is an outstanding executive with proven financial management experience. Ian has already demonstrated strong problem solving and analytical thinking skills. His drive and work ethic has instantly produced massive savings for the Vision Family of companies. Ian is 28, born in Chichester in August 1981. He was a Under 21 Great Britain squad member for Fencing and Captain of England's under 18 team. In his spare time he coaches for Salle Lawrence Fencing Club in Plymouth and is currently training a young fencer who has qualified for the European and World Championships.
